Supreme Judicial Court of Maine
Eastern Maine Medical Center v. Walgreen Co.
February 6, 20252025 ME 10
Summary
The court affirmed dismissal of the Hospitals’ complaint alleging that opioid manufacturers, marketers, and distributors caused opioid-related treatment costs through negligence, fraud, nuisance, unjust enrichment, and conspiracy. The claims failed because the Hospitals lacked a direct negligence duty and could not establish reliance, individualized entitlement to restitution, or a distinct injury supporting public nuisance, while conspiracy was not an independent tort. Amendment was properly denied because the defects involved irremediable missing elements.
